What Is a Wedding Music Consultation?

A wedding music consultation is a dedicated conversation — by phone, video call or in person — between you and your DJ, focused specifically on the music for your day. It goes well beyond asking for your first dance song and a list of must-plays. A proper consultation explores the entire shape of your day: what you want each phase of the reception to feel like, who your guests are and what will get them on the dancefloor, what genres and eras matter to you, which artists or tracks hold personal significance and should definitely be included, and which should absolutely not.

It is also a conversation about your personalities, your relationship and your vision for the day — because the best wedding DJ sets are not generic playlists. They are a reflection of the couple at the centre of the celebration.

What a Consultation Is Not

A consultation is not a form. Many DJs — particularly those operating at volume, handling large numbers of weddings each year — send couples a questionnaire to complete online. This is better than nothing, but it is a fundamentally different experience from a genuine conversation. A form cannot ask follow-up questions. It cannot hear the way your voice changes when you talk about a particular song. It cannot pick up on the detail you mention in passing that turns out to be the most important thing about your evening. A conversation can.

Why It Matters for Your Wedding

Your wedding reception is not a standard event. It has a unique guest list, a unique atmosphere, a unique set of expectations and a unique couple at its heart. A DJ who has taken the time to genuinely understand all of that is equipped to make decisions on the night — reading the room, responding to the energy, knowing when to push and when to pull back — in a way that a DJ who only has a form to go on simply cannot.

It also gives you confidence. One of the most common anxieties couples have about booking a wedding DJ is whether the person they met once at a wedding fair or spoke to briefly on the phone really understands what they want. A thorough consultation resolves that anxiety completely — you leave the conversation knowing that your DJ knows your day as well as you do.
